Planning a Data-Driven Campaign
The planning phase sets the foundation for success. It involves several key steps:
- Define Goals: Clarify what the campaign aims to achieve, such as increasing domain authority or driving targeted traffic.
- Identify Target Audience: Use data to understand demographics, interests, and online behaviors.
- Conduct Competitor Analysis: Analyze backlinks of competitors to find potential opportunities.
- Gather Data: Utilize tools like SEMrush, Ahrefs, or Moz to collect relevant metrics.

Tools and Metrics for Data-Driven Link Building
Several tools facilitate data collection and analysis:
- SEMrush: For competitor analysis and backlink audits.
- Ahrefs: To identify link opportunities and monitor backlink profiles.
- Moz: For domain authority metrics and keyword research.
- Google Analytics: To measure traffic and engagement from backlinks.
